Criminally underrated, "The Empty Man" is epic and visionary, existential horror dialed to 11. This is without doubt one of the creepiest movies I've ever seen. Don't let the title fool you, or if you are going to think about it terms of other "... Man" films, think "The Wicker Man", because that's the only one worthy of being mentioned in the same breath.
The never ending loop of expanding and contracting possibilities, experiences and visualizations that are established in the nightmare logic of the film will rattle your bones and make "your brain itch". The sound design is stunning and terrifying....like it was piped in directly from hell itself.
The film went through quite a difficult process to get released, and terrible marketing choices (and trailer) took a toll, but ratings average will surely continue to increase over time as it finds the audience it was actually intended for. This is a guaranteed to be a future monster cult hit. "The Empty Man" has a very high rewatchability factor...it's a film that will invite and hold up to multiple viewings....
